Technical Information Compound Name: Melanotan II (MT-II) Chemical Classification: Synthetic Melanocortin Receptor Agonist Peptide Composition Melanotan II (MT-II) is a synthetic peptide analogue structurally related to -melanocyte-stimulating hormone (-MSH) and is commonly researched for its potential interaction with: Melanogenesis pathways Pigmentation-related signaling Melanocortin receptor activity Neuroendocrine mechanisms Peptide Characteristics Synthetic melanocortin receptor agonist peptide Pigmentation and melanogenesis research peptide Commonly researched for melanin-production and UV-response pathways Investigated for appetite-related and neuroendocrine signaling Frequently studied in behavioral-response and melanocortin-system research models Amino Acid Sequence: Ac-Nle-cyclo[Asp-His-D-Phe-Arg-Trp-Lys]-NH Molecular Formula: CHNO Molecular Weight: 1024.2 g/mol Appearance: White to off-white lyophilized powder Solubility: Water soluble Research Category: Melanocortin, pigmentation, and neuroendocrine research peptide Common Research Areas Pigmentation and melanogenesis research UV-response and pigmentation-adaptation studies Melanocortin receptor signaling investigations Appetite-related neuroregulatory pathways Behavioral-response and neuroendocrine research Central nervous system melanocortin studies Stability Melanotan II is typically supplied in lyophilized form to support peptide stability, purity, and long-term storage integrity during laboratory handling and research use
